A woman is dead after a collision on Osborne Street and Rosyln Road.
Winnipeg police responded to reports of a motor vehicle collision involving a pedestrian at the the intersection shortly before 1:30 p.m. Friday.
The 67-year-old pedestrian was crossing Osborne Street when she was hit by a 2014 Ford Fusion travelling west on Roslyn Road.
The woman was taken to hospital in stable condition. She later died of her injuries.
The 32-year-old man driving the vehicle stayed on scene and co-operated with officers.
The traffic division continues to investigate.
Police ask anyone with information, including dashcam video, to contact the traffic division or Crime Stoppers.
